[PATCH 8/9] ARM: dts: r8a7790: Use R-Car SATA Gen2 fallback compat string

[Date Prev][Date Next][Thread Prev][Thread Next][Date Index][Thread Index]

 



Use newly added R-Car SATA Gen2 fallback compat string
in the DT of the r8a7790 SoC.

This should have no run-time effect as the driver matches against
the per-SoC compat string before the fallback compat string is considered.
